Think of all the people who have ideas about a new product. Place them on one lIe of a fence. Then think of the people who have the money and put them on the other side of the fence. Gene Hansen, director of the Utah Industrial Services Agency, thinks that the fence between the two groups may be hurting the state's chancf s of developing new businesses. That fence, he says, "seems to make communication between them difficult." Now, however, there's a chance that his agency can be the bridge between the two groups, thanks to an experimental program made possible by the Utah Department of Development Services. The UISA is based at the University of Utah. Iv Sri "As our staff members work with management personnel throughout the state, we see an increasing amount of very impressive entrepreneurial activity," Hansen said. "In other words, we have been able to identify many good new product ideas which have excellent potential, in our opinion, to become commercial successess." -- - 2" 1. Via 'cc I 01 rc si - ' 21. " " --H --p Over The Fence Local Interest 60,4,, He added that the UISA can remove the fence and stand between these two groups in a liason capacity and as a resource for both groups. "Using the expertise that has been developed to date, VISA is prepared to screen new product ideas, to evaluate them from a technical standstandpoint, and also to evaluate them from the point of their marketability," he said. "All of our work is focused upon internal industrial development,", he said. "We believe that 'growth from within' has more potential for nomic growth than does external prospecting for new business," he said. This doesn't mean that the state should abandon its gliest for new industry a quest he thinks has been "exceptionally worthwhile."
